Output eddf79db85a869dfeded9b8e1e3c5afd003893d77532702d39491f5f22a49744:0

value
1631653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 572b672a273f0d9c990daaeaeb61a0ecdb7fc903 OP_EQUAL
address
39dvhvdJrUqNjMsZ2HyDCFYN4pz5j8WhFa
transaction
eddf79db85a869dfeded9b8e1e3c5afd003893d77532702d39491f5f22a49744
spent
true